Welder Salary in South Dakota: $56,389 (2026)
Quick Answer:Across South Dakota's 11 metropolitan areas, the average median welder pay sits at $56,389/year heading into 2026 — a figure projected from 2025 BLS OEWS wage data for SOC 51-4121. Because South Dakota sits at BEA RPP 92.8 (7% below the U.S. baseline), that statewide median translates to roughly $60,764 in nationally-comparable purchasing power. Highest-paying metros: Sioux Falls ($55,200), Rapid City ($51,690), Watertown ($47,962).

In 2026, the average median salary for welders in South Dakota is projected to be $56,389, which is slightly above the national median of $55,895, reflecting a 0.9% increase. Sioux Falls ranks as the highest-paying city at $57,402, while Huron has the lowest average at $47,835, resulting in a salary gap of $9,567. Based on 7 years of BLS OEWS data for the South Dakota metropolitan area, the median welder salary grew 42.9% from $37,947 (2019) to $54,225 (2025). At a 3.99% compound annual growth rate, salaries are projected to reach $58,639 by 2027 — a total increase of $20,692 (54.53%) from 2019.
Note: Historical values (2019–2025) are actual BLS OEWS figures for the South Dakota metropolitan area, sourced from annual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ics surveys. 2026–2026 figures are current estimates, and 2027 values are projections, calculated using a 3.99% CAGR derived from 7-year BLS historical data. Actual salaries may vary based on employer, experience, certifications, and local market conditions.
